              The letter is from Charles Michie Smith, Director, Kodaikanal & Madras Observatories, to the Chief Engineer to Government, Chepauk, regarding the erection of a new dome in Kodaikanal Observatory as the existing one was erected 4o years ago and has become hard to use. It says the plans and estimates by the consulting Architect are enclosed.

              The letter is from Captain J.O. C. Phelan, Officer in charge of the VI Circle. to The Director of Observatories, Madras and Kodaikanal, forwarding the revised estimate of Rs.3540/- for the reroofing of the spectroheliograph building for his countersignature and transmission to The Director General of observatories for sanction.

              The letter is from C.V Raman, Honorary Secretary of the Indian Association of Cultivation of Sciences, to the Director of Kodaikanal and Madras Observatories regarding Kodaikanal Observatory Bulletin. It is a request to be added to the distribution list of publications to receive future publications, and their proceedings, Bulletin, and reports will also be sent to Kodaikanal.
